On 1/24/2020 10:26 AM, Eric Poquillon wrote: > Hi, > > I am using two instances of ptp4l on two computers. One is running as > slave and the other as master following initial series of annoucement > messages. > > Despite the fact I can see, using WireShark, DelayRequest UDP frames > sent by the slave passing on the network, following the SYNC and > FOLLOWUP frames from the master, the master never responds to them by a > Delay_Response. The slave remains in the Listenning state. >
How are you checking with wireshark? from the slave? from the master? are you ensuring to check without enabling promicuous mode on the devices? > If I change the transport protocol from L4 (UDP) to L2 (ethernet), then > the exchange seems normal and the whole set of SYNC, FOLLOWUP, > DELAY_Request and Delay_Response are visible on the network. > > Any idea of misconfiguration that may result in this abnormal behaviour > with L4 ? > In my experience, this usually is the result of a firewall blocking the L4 UDP packets. It's not the only explanation but it's fairly common. I would rule that out first. You should also be able to increase the log level on ptp4l to get it to print more data about what it's seeing. You might also check with pmc to see if ptp4l is noticing the packets. I believe there is a statistics command that got added recently, I believe GET_PORT_STATS_NP. best of luck!
